HOLY BELT OF THE MOTHER OF GOD CEREMONIALLY FAREWELLED FROM VRAČAR CATHEDRAL CHURCH

BELGRADE, JUNE 6 /SRNA/ – The Holy Belt of the Most Holy Theotokos was ceremonially farewelled today from Saint Sava Cathedral Church in Vračar and sent back to Mount Athos with both ecclesiastical and state honours.

The farewell ceremony was preceded by an Akathist Hymn to the Mother of God, served by His Holiness Patriarch Porfirije of Serbian, concelebrated by bishops, Archimandrite Ephraim together with the hieromonks of the Vatopedi Monastery, and local clergy. “Serbia is an Orthodox country, and the people have proven this, as more than one million people came to venerate the Belt of the Most Holy Theotokos,” Archimandrite Ephraim said in his address at the church after the Akathist service. Earlier this morning, a Divine Hierarchical Liturgy was served at Saint Sava Cathedral Church in Vračar. The patriarch of Serbia has said today that the blessing brought by the Holy Belt of the Most Holy Theotokos during its visit among the Serb people is not departing, because everything received through faith, prayer, and repentance remains as an everlasting gift. A large number of faithful gathered for the ceremonial farewell of the Belt of the Mother of God as it departed from Saint Sava Cathedral Church for the Vatopedi Monastery. The Belt was escorted from Vračar to Belgrade Airport, from where it will be flown back to Mount Athos.
